Ingredients
Cassava, Tapioca Flour, High Oleic Sunflower Oil and/or High Oleic Safflower Oil, Sugar, Shallot Leaf, Salt, Plant Fibre, Sugar, Maltodextrin (Maize), Yeast Extract, Herbs, Chicken Flavour (Plant Based), Umami Flavour, Spice and Spice Extracts.
What is a Dairy Free diet?
A dairy-free diet eliminates all foods made from or containing milk and milk-derived ingredients, such as butter, cheese, yogurt, and cream. It's essential for people with lactose intolerance, milk allergies, or those who prefer plant-based alternatives. Common dairy substitutes include almond, soy, oat, and coconut-based milks and cheeses. While dairy is a major source of calcium and vitamin D, these nutrients can be replaced through fortified foods or supplements. Many people find going dairy-free helps reduce digestive issues, acne, or inflammation, but balance and proper nutrient intake remain key for long-term health.
